Arriving in Los Angeles
Los Angeles International Airport (LAX)
Los Angeles International Airport (LAX) is approximately 19 kms (12 miles) from central Los Angeles. If you're catching a cab or a ride-share, the drive takes around 30 minutes.
Getting there by public transport takes roughly 55 minutes.

Best time to go to Los Angeles
It's time to figure out your dates for your flight from Orlando to Los Angeles. July is the most popular month to visit Los Angeles. If you prefer a quieter vibe, go in May.
Book an Orlando to Los Angeles ticket departing in August if you want to explore the city during its warmest month. Expect temperatures in Los Angeles to range from 16ºC (61ºF) to 32ºC (90ºF).
If you want cooler conditions, search for a cheap flight from Orlando to Los Angeles in February when temperatures average between 6ºC (43ºF) and 26ºC (79ºF).

Explore more of United States
San Diego is just one of the many cities in United States waiting to be discovered once you've taken in the sights of Los Angeles. Around 110 miles to the south-east, its top attractions include San Diego Zoo, USS Midway Museum and SeaWorld San Diego.
San Jose is another sought-after destination in United States and is around 310 miles north-west of Los Angeles. No trip is complete without experiencing Winchester Mystery House, Rosicrucian Egyptian Museum and San Jose Museum of Art.
